I just submitted PRs to update both "pyo3-log" and "pythonize" to their latest versions.

"pyo3-log" requires only a patch version update.

"pythonize" was a leaf package (no other package depends on it).

Am 19.05.26 um 8:26 PM schrieb Gwyn Ciesla via devel:
This is the current batch of pins causing failures after I refactored the pyo3 
patch:

DEBUG util.py:461:  Problem 1: nothing provides requested (crate(pyo3-log/default) 
>= 0.13.3 with crate(pyo3-log/default) < 0.14.0~)
DEBUG util.py:461:   Problem 2: nothing provides requested 
(crate(pythonize/arbitrary_precision) >= 0.28.0 with 
crate(pythonize/arbitrary_precision) < 0.29.0~)
DEBUG util.py:461:   Problem 3: nothing provides requested (crate(pythonize/default) 
>= 0.28.0 with crate(pythonize/default) < 0.29.0~)



--
Gwyn Ciesla
she/her/hers
------------------------------------------------
in your fear, seek only peace
in your fear, seek only love
-d. bowie


Sent with Proton Mail secure email.

On Tuesday, May 19th, 2026 at 1:07 PM, Maxwell G <[email protected]> wrote:

On 5/19/26 1:01 PM, Kevin Fenzi wrote:
On Tue, May 19, 2026 at 05:20:41PM +0000, Gwyn Ciesla via devel wrote:
I'll take a look.
I'm happy to help too, but the last time I looked it was not at all
easy. There's a lot of python/rust interaction and upstream aggressively
pinning to specific versions (and needing them)... ;(
We do have tooling now in the pyproject macros to make it easier to
relax overly aggressive upstream dependency constraints, but yeah, the
dep pinning and python + rust combination definitely does complicate things.

I contributed to this package as part of the Pydantic v2 Change I worked
on, and the upstream was pretty friendly, so maybe they'd be willing to
accept changes to make this easier to package, dependency pinning less
aggressive, etc.
--
_______________________________________________
devel mailing list -- [email protected]
To unsubscribe send an email to [email protected]
Fedora Code of Conduct: 
https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: 
https://lists.fedoraproject.org/archives/list/[email protected]
Do not reply to spam, report it: 
https://forge.fedoraproject.org/infra/tickets/issues/new


--
_______________________________________________
devel mailing list -- [email protected]
To unsubscribe send an email to [email protected]
Fedora Code of Conduct: 
https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: 
https://lists.fedoraproject.org/archives/list/[email protected]
Do not reply to spam, report it: 
https://forge.fedoraproject.org/infra/tickets/issues/new

Reply via email to